Did you connect power and ground to the fuel pump fuse and battery tray bolt like in the video?
Im using the mk6, so my power is coming from the exit side of the 15amp horn fuse and the battery ground nut up near the top of the engine bay above the fuse box.

Looks something like this. Make sure the ground ring is in good contact. I placed it on the threaded bolt. Also make sure you use the right side of the fuse in case the fuse blows, you want it to stop powering the sensor.
Idk mk7 fuse box layout, but if you can find the horn fuse, I know that works for sure.

Not all E85 is 85% ethanol. I definitely wouldn’t run any more then E30 on a stock fueling car. So the correct answer is maybe

As an FYI, the norcal stations have been a pretty solid E79-E81 for at least the last five years that I have been checking via my sensor. I've also been using E85 here in the bay for 10 years now.
